Today Turbine announced Siege of Mirkwood, the second expansion for Lord of the Rings Online . Looks like Turbine is following the footsteps of Warhammer with there new “Skirmishes” feature, which sound like it’ll be PvP battlegrounds that you can join from a queue. Siege of Mirkwood will expand the online world of Middle-earth where players will join forces to press further eastward into the dark, foreboding and treacherous forest of Mirkwood and take part in the epic conclusion to Vol
